Maintenance Manager | Full Time | Year Round
Job description
Primary Objective of Position:
To represent the resort effectively as the Department Head over maintenance. Provides administration and coordination to all resort areas and guest rooms as required, maximizing guest satisfaction, and providing active loss prevention to reduce company liability and protect resort assets. Provides supervision and execution of maintenance and preventative maintenance of plumbing, electrical, air conditioning, heating, humidity controls and equipment, swimming pools and spas, building and grounds, lift stations and waste removal, etc.
Major Areas of Accountability:
1. Oversees the record keeping of all maintenance.
2. Identifies and schedules repairs and preventive maintenance for all resort equipment and property, including individual condo units.
3. Supervises all maintenance technicians to ensure all work schedules are complete and equipment is functioning properly. Knows disciplinary policies and procedures and applies when necessary. Assures compliance with resort policies and procedures.
4. Helps maintenance technicians in training and repair of resort equipment.
5. Communicates with employees and guests in a manner that reflects the professional standards as set by the resort and the maintenance department.
6. Trains new employees in emergency safety duties and security.
7. Prepares reports, as requested, and develops informative data for improved management decision making and critical evaluation of work activities.
8. Performs all accountabilities in a timely and efficient manner, following established company policy and projecting a favorable image to the resort to achieve objectives, public recognition, and acceptance.
9. Uses good judgment and can make quick, sound decisions to resolve emergencies and other problems which may occur.
10. Coordinates projects with maintenance technicians, other department heads, and contractors to meet desired completion dates.
11. Attends Board meetings as needed to provide status updates on projects.
12. Attends meetings to maximize favorable working relationships among company employees and promote maximum morale, productivity, and efficiency
13. General Manager informed of all problems or unusual matters of significance coming to his/her attention to facilitate corrective action when appropriate.
14. Prepares Request for Proposals (RFP) as directed.
Requirements:
Prerequisites:
Must have a current, valid driver’s license (i.e., not probationary, or occupational). Once hired, if any change in status occurs to driver’s license, it must be reported immediately to the department head and could result in termination.
Must have Maintenance experience, including but not limited to electrical, plumbing, and HVAC.
Preferably 2-3 years of leadership/supervisory experience in Maintenance
Will periodically need to work 2nd and 3rd shifts
Physical Requirements:
Must be able to stand and walk during an entire shift.
Must be able to lift a maximum of 50lbs.
